Step 6 — String extraction. Run the Lintvale extraction script against the `main` branch. Confirm it emits one catalog per locale and zero orphaned keys; if orphans appear, abort and ping the localization lead. Do not hand-edit catalogs. Commit the generated files in a single commit tagged `i18n-sync`. Upload the bundle to the Marrowgate staging bucket and trigger the verify job. When the verify job goes green, sign the upload manifest using the deploy key that follows.

deploy key for hawip-bagug: bky13_91GKUpxemM5Po

## Artifact Signing — SDK Parity Notes (Weekly Sync)

Kestrel SDK for Android reached parity with the Swift client this sprint: offline queueing, batched telemetry, and retry semantics now match. Both SDKs ship as signed artifacts from the same pipeline. Remaining gap: background sync throttling, targeted next sprint. Verify both release bundles before tagging. Both artifacts validate against the shared signing key below.

signing key of kawig-fafog = bky19_6Fypv1qws7J8qJtaYjX

## Service Accounts: Thumbnail Queue

Support folks: thumbnail jobs in Snapforge run under the `thumbgen` service account. If a customer reports stuck previews, check that account's queue depth before escalating — nine times out of ten it's just a backlog. To query the internal Queuesight dashboard directly, use the key below.

app token of hahig-bawef = qvz4-jEJj

Leadership Review Briefing — for the incoming director, Pellow & Grange

Welcome aboard. Quick context: Tarnwell Holdings sent over a term sheet for the co-distribution deal last week. Headline terms are decent, exclusivity clause needs work, and the earn-out timeline feels tight. Legal has marked up a response. The confidential note below gives the strategic backdrop.

board note of tagug-hahag: Praionax Logistics is in early talks to buy Julaxek Group for about $36.3 million. The Julmir launch date is March 1, and nothing goes to the press before then.